Interview with Lotus’ Pastor Maldonado
– Lotus driver Pastor Maldonado looks ahead to this weekend’s Bahrain Grand Prix, the third round in the 2014 FIA Formula 1 World Championship. Pastor, what do you think of the Bahrain International Circuit? Bahrain is a good circuit. We’ve been there in the pre-season and I think all the teams will be happy to return, especially for the weather and the type of track. I would say it is a ‘complete’ circuit because it has a mix of high, medium and low speed turns, plus good sequences of corners.
